Sally Manzoni

Head Of National FOOD Clubs And Lifeskills at Family Action

Sally Manzoni has extensive experience in operational management, commissioning, and strategic leadership within the social care sector. Sally has worked with various organizations such as Family Action, Southend on Sea Borough Council, Enabling Solutions, Essex County Council, NEWPIN, and Southend Centre for the Homeless. Sally is currently the Head of National FOOD Clubs and LifeSkills at Family Action, where Sally oversees 66 FOOD clubs aimed at addressing food insecurity in the UK. Sally's background includes roles such as Operational Manager, Senior Researcher, Commissioner/Contract Manager, Area Manager, Development Team Manager, and Children's Community Development Officer. Sally holds a degree in Playwork and Youth Studies from Leeds Beckett University.
